Essential Interview Questions For Foil Spooler
1. Describe the primary responsibilities of a Foil Spooler?
The primary responsibilities of a Foil Spooler include:
- Loading and unloading foil rolls onto the spooler machine
- Monitoring the spooling process to ensure proper tension and alignment of the foil
- Inspecting the finished product for defects and making necessary adjustments to the machine
- Maintaining a clean and organized work area
- Adhering to safety protocols and following proper operating procedures

3. What are the common challenges faced by Foil spoolers and how do you address them?
Common challenges faced by Foil spoolers include:
- Foil Tension and Alignment: Using proper tension and alignment settings on the machine
- Defects in the Foil: Replacing defective rolls of foil
- Mechanical Issues: Troubleshooting and repairing mechanical issues with the spooler machine
- Safety Concerns: Adhering to safety procedures
4. How do you ensure the quality of the spooled foil?
To ensure the quality of the spooled foil, I follow these steps:
- Inspecting the foil rolls for defects before loading them onto the machine
- Monitoring the spooling process to ensure proper tension and alignment
- Regularly cleaning and maintaining the spooler machine
- Conducting random quality checks on the finished product
5. Describe the maintenance procedures for Foil Spooler machines?
The maintenance procedures for Foil Spooler machines include:
- Daily: Cleaning the machine, checking for loose connections, and lubricating moving parts
- Weekly: Inspecting the belts and tension settings, and cleaning the sensors
- Monthly: Replacing worn or damaged parts, and calibrating the machine
- As needed: Troubleshooting and repairing any mechanical issues

Key Job Responsibilities
The Foil Spooler is a critical position within a packaging or printing facility, responsible for ensuring the smooth operation of foil spooling and printing processes. The key job responsibilities include:
1. Foil Handling and Spooling
The Foil Spooler is responsible for handling and spooling foil onto printing presses or other equipment. This involves loading foil rolls, adjusting tension, and maintaining the proper spooling alignment to prevent wrinkles or tears.
- Loading and unloading foil rolls, ensuring proper alignment and tension
- Monitoring foil tension during spooling to prevent breakage or uneven printing
- Maintaining cleanliness and proper storage of foil rolls to avoid contamination
2. Printing and Process Monitoring
The Foil Spooler also plays a role in monitoring printing presses and other equipment during foil printing processes. They check for proper registration, color accuracy, and any potential printing defects.
- Monitoring printing presses for proper foil adherence, registration, and color
- Identifying and resolving printing issues, such as smudging, uneven coverage, or color variations
- Adjusting printing parameters as needed to ensure optimal print quality
3. Machine Operation and Maintenance
The Foil Spooler is responsible for operating and maintaining foil spooling and printing equipment. This includes performing regular inspections, cleaning, and troubleshooting to ensure optimal performance.
- Performing routine maintenance on foil spoolers, printing presses, and other equipment
- Troubleshooting and resolving equipment malfunctions to minimize downtime
- Keeping a clean and organized work area to ensure safety and efficiency
4. Quality Control and Safety
The Foil Spooler plays a role in maintaining quality standards and ensuring safety in the workplace. They inspect finished products for defects and verify that all safety protocols are followed.
- Inspecting printed products for defects, such as foil creases or color inaccuracies
- Adhering to safety regulations and guidelines to prevent accidents and injuries
- Reporting any safety concerns or potential hazards to supervisors or management
